Welcome to Brighton People, a new series from We Love Brighton celebrating the brilliant individuals, organisations, and businesses that make our city shine. Tandi Cann moved to Brighton from Bermuda in 2022. She runs Salvaged In Bermuda, a Brighton-based scent business.

Please tell me about Salvaged in Bermuda – how it started and what your aim is.
Having spent almost 20 years in Bermuda, and originally raised in Southern Africa by traditional herbalists, I’ve always had a strong connection to nature’s healing power and have appreciated aromatherapy for many years. After battling anxiety and stress, I eventually reached burnout and decided to reclaim my well-being. This led to the birth of Salvaged in Bermuda in 2018 as a passion project.
Salvaged is rooted in intentional living, reducing toxins in the products we use, natural self-care, and the healing power of scent. I craft bespoke, multi-purpose aromatherapy-inspired products using natural ingredients and pure essential oils, ranging from personal fragrances and meditation blends to household scents and remedies to support restful sleep, ease anxiety, and manage stress.
Why do you love Brighton?
Since arriving, I’ve felt truly embraced by Brighton’s vibrant, supportive, and inclusive community. The local business scene is incredibly welcoming, with fantastic resources available to small businesses and start-ups. I highly recommend the BIPC at Jubilee Library and Support Local, both of which have played a fundamental role in my journey.
I’ve had the pleasure of collaborating with local makers, artists, creatives, and businesses, including About Balance, and have traded at a variety of events such as The Yoga Festival, Holistic Fairs, Sustainable Fashion Week/Brighton Fashion Collective, Black Brighton Market, and Brighton Open Market, to name a few.
How is Salvaged in Bermuda evolving, and what are your future dreams?
This journey is also about building a legacy. My young daughter is very much a part of it, her
presence and curiosity inspired a new children’s line: gentle blends for little humans, created
with care for little ones. Looking ahead, I hope to find a small studio space or collaborate with local independent shops to stock my range more widely. We’re also in the process of designing family-friendly workshops that promote self-care, explore the power of scent (olfaction), and help develop sustainable habits for managing daily stresses and emotions.
